Teperberg Sweet Red Moscato is a bright crimson semi-sweet Moscato — young, lively, and dressed up in a diamond-cut bottle for the Shabbos table.
Mood: Sweet. Bright. Bouncy.
Tasting notes
Ripe grape, wild strawberry and rose petal on the nose. Palate is lively, sweet and fresh with bright acidity. Finish is quick and lifting.
Food pairing
Beautiful with fruit platters, honey cake, cheesecake, or a Motzei Shabbos dessert. Also a Kiddush-cup natural.
